Pool Pavers Installation in Fairfield County, CT
Pool pavers installation involves selecting and placing durable, attractive paving materials around a swimming pool to enhance both safety and aesthetics. This service covers a variety of projects, including creating pool decks, walkways, patios, and coping around the pool area. Homeowners typically seek this service to improve the visual appeal of their outdoor space, ensure proper drainage, and create a slip-resistant surface that complements their existing landscape and pool design.
Before requesting pool pavers installation, property owners usually want to understand the different types of paving materials available, such as natural stone, concrete, or brick, and how each affects durability and maintenance. It’s also important to consider the layout, size, and design preferences, as well as any local regulations or building codes that might influence the project. Proper planning ensures the installation aligns with the overall outdoor aesthetic and functional needs of the property.

Pool Pavers Installation Questions
What are pool pavers? Pool pavers are durable, decorative stones or concrete tiles used to create a safe and attractive surface around a pool area.
What types of materials are used for pool pavers? Common materials include natural stone, concrete, and brick, chosen for their durability and aesthetic appeal around pools.
Are pool pavers suitable for all climates? Yes, pool pavers are designed to withstand various weather conditions, making them suitable for outdoor use in Fairfield County and nearby areas.
How do pool pavers improve a pool area? They provide a slip-resistant surface, enhance visual appeal, and define the pool space for a polished, functional outdoor environment.
